I'm setting up a lab of ACI.
I've received 3 APIC servers to create a cluster.
and I've received 2 Leafs - yet my order of the Spine is being delayed.
I was wondering if I can use one of the Leafs as Spine ?
one more question - do I have to connect the Spine(s) to Leaf(s) via 40G links ?
can I use XFP of 10G ?
can I use regular 10G ports ?

No you cannot use a Leaf as a Spine and yes you must use the 40G GEM on the Leaf to the Spine 40G line card using the supported QSFP

one more question please - can I use XFP of 10G instead of XFP of 40G ? both of them are capable for the 40G GEM
http://www.cisco.com/c/en/us/products/collateral/interfaces-modules/10-gigabit-modules/product_data_sheet0900aecd802a61b9.html
would it work for Spine-Leaf connectivity ? do I must use 40G XFP/Twinax ?
06-27-2016 05:20 AM
No i don't believe you can.
These transceivers are for SONET it seems, different encoding than ethernet if I'm not mistaken and since ACI is an Ethernet Datacenter technology I'm fairly certain we don't support them.
